Apply for funding for the "Health research - GO-Bio initial" program
Source: BUS Rheinland-PfalzThe Federal Ministry of Education and Research (BMBF) funds projects that identify and investigate life science research approaches with recognizable innovation potential.
The funding aims to identify and further develop life science commercialization ideas, preferably in the areas of
- therapeutics
- diagnostics
- platform technologies and
- research tools.
The focus is on the conceptual design through to the examination of possible exploitation options.
To this end, the work that takes place in the very early phase of the innovation process is to be supported. This phase is also known as the "Fuzzy Front End of Innovation" (FFE) and comprises the idea and discovery phase. The FFE ends with the initial problem definition and the decision to initiate an innovation project. As a result, the further exploitation path for an idea should be clearly mapped out.
Universities as well as university and non-university research institutions are eligible to apply. However, you can also submit a project outline as a private individual and, in the event of a positive assessment, transfer to an eligible institution. Funding of eligible project-related expenditure or costs is possible for projects with a significant degree of novelty compared to the current international state of the art in science and technology.
As a rule, you can receive funding for 100 percent of your project-related costs or expenses. Grants of up to EUR 100,000 are possible for exploring your project idea - plus a project lump sum for universities.
The following project-related expenses or costs are eligible for funding:
- Personnel (with the exception of permanent staff),
- business trips,
- Contracts with third parties, for example for market analyses or regulatory advice,
- expenses for the registration and maintenance of property rights during the official examination procedure as well as an initial property rights analysis,
- Material and consumables for preliminary orientation studies (only in justified exceptional cases)
You are not entitled to funding. The VDI/VDE-IT project management organization will review your claim on behalf of the BMBF and make a decision at its discretion and within the scope of the available budget funds.
